Fr.'s announcement at www.tis-usa.com
[January 24, 2005]
Dear Friends,
I am pleased to announce that Maestro Ilaiyaraaja and Tamil Maiyam have together decided to dedicate the THIRUVASAKAM album to the victims of Tsunami and donate all the profits to the educational rehabilitation of children orphaned or affected otherwise by Tsunami. We have commissioned Ma Foi Management Consultants Ltd. to bring out an unique plan of rehabilitation that will not only include scholarship but career guidance and livelihood/placement security. The implementing NGOs will be identified after further consultations and study.
I can perfectly understand the frustration of some of our friends about the delay in releasing the album. You will never probably know the emotions we were undergoing as persons who were closely part of the Tsunami tragedy. I myself lifted 52 dead bodies along with others in a village called Colechel. I had gone to visit a friend of mine from a village close to this costal hamlet in Kanyakumari district. In the context of Tsunami we genuinely thought as inappropriate and unethical to talk even about release of our album. To those who even went to the point of using abusive language for the delay I beg you to be charitable.
Thank you.
fr.jegath

"Dear Friends,
I met Rev Fr Jegath Gasper Raj at 6 pm along with Narasimman, Ramji, Rajesh Kanna & Vel Ramanan on February 8, 2005, following his call that I received in the morning. As decided previously, it was the first of the frequent meetings that Father wanted to have with us.
The salient points announced and discussed in the meeting were:
1) Maestro meets the press on February 10, 2005 to announce that the project has been completed and is ready for release.
2) In the same Press Meet, Father will call for a meeting of Maestro's fans at some common place to discuss about the project, its release, implementation of marketing ideas, allotting responsibilities to the volunteers and any related point as the situation may demand with the permission of Time.
3) The probable date for the meeting will be February 20, 2005 and the time may be 4 pm. The venue has to be decided and the whole programme is yet to be confirmed. But, everything will be ready at the time of the Press Meet.
4) Our club will be posting an advertisement welcoming all the fans who would attend the meeting, in at least two daily newspapers. The advertisement will be having Maestro's photograph, our club's web address and the details about the date, venue & timings of the meeting for the fans. Probably, Tamil Maiyam's logo and name may be
used along with the content. Apart from this, the design and content required for the caption are to be planned soon. Ideas for or even completed designs are welcome from all of us.
5) After the meeting with the fans is over, we will plan our further course of action. We are planning for hoardings in important areas of major cities, starting from Chennai initially. Since paper advertisements and hoardings involve a good deal of money, all members among us who are willing to take part in the financial budget for these measures may kindly contact me personally at
drjvvr@yahoo.com with a cc marked to Ramji at amjis2@yahoo.com. Since this is a separate form of donation to the project (in kind) compared to the donation that we have been and still are collecting (as money) on one side, I request all of those who volunteer, to
kindly mention whether they want their donation to reach Tamil Maiyam as money or if they would allow us to keep the money till we reach a significant amount, so that it could be used collectively for a high budget way of advertising like placing hoardings. All details of the accounts will be made available online as and when money reaches and leaves us, as soon as possible.
6) We handed over the list of volunteers registered so far, to Father. He was interested to note that volunteers were from Chennai, Hyderabad, Coimbatore, Kanpur and Singapore. But we were personally wondering why we never received any mail from Bangalore or Kerala, where the need of volunteers is much more important. Anyhow, Father
felt people would join in soon and the project would become a Model Project for anybody who would try anything of this sort in future.
7) Father was very happy to see the links of the groups interested in World Music, especially the ones collected by Vijaygen and Vel Ramanan. He encouraged all of us to collect more and more of them, as they appeared to be potentially strong areas for both the spread of the project's message and its profitable sales too. So, I guess we can concentrate more on collecting these contact information and passing it on to Father for him to contact them professionally on behalf of Tamil Maiyam, the Producer.
8) Father reviewed Ramji's work on the website of Tamil Maiyam and requested him to complete the same before the Press Meet because it will have to be ready by then. Ramji is seriously working on it, along with the original designer of the site, who was introduced to him by Father himself.
9) Vel Ramanan took up the responsibility of customizing the content of the emails that would be sent to any specific world music organization and sending it to Father, who in turn, would send it from his id to the organization. This arrangement is needed because if the same email is sent to all organizations, those of them which have little relevance to the theme of our project would just leave the mail in the trash can. There is another danger of Tamil Maiyam's server from which the mail will be sent, being black-marked as a spamming server.
10) Finally, when we came out it was 7:30 pm and Father had to rush for a meeting. In fact, he had spent a lot more of his time with us than that was originally planned. After that, we had discussion among ourselves and felt that it would be better if our club members could search for core groups that would be interested in Thiruvasakam like Tamil Organizations (in Mumbai, New Delhi, Kolkata
and many other cities in India and abroad also), Cultural Bodies, Literary Societies, Bhakthi Trusts, etc and get the list of contact addresses so that our project would reach their hands too. I hope many of us will turn up with fantastic links.
I think I have covered up all the details that I remember to the best of my memory. If any of the others feel that you have to add something, you are welcome to do so.
Hoping to see the fruits of our sweat soon. "
